Kivymd icon list

Kivymd icon list. BoxLayout. Sep 30, 2021 · Yes, if you need to move the selected items to a new screen (to a new list), you should use the "selected_item" global variable and add those selected items to the new MDList in the new Screen, remember that because it is a list, you can add those selected items with a for loop to the new screen or just save the values (instead of the widgets, which it does right now), as text plain string and Welcome to KivyMD’s documentation!# KivyMD# Is a collection of Material Design compliant widgets for use with, Kivy cross-platform graphical framework a framework for cross-platform, touch-enabled graphical applications. icon_definitions # kivymd. We'll create a MDToolbar with MDBottomNavigation and we'll set the Sep 4, 2020 · Note: sp should typically be used instead of dp as the unit for font_size: settings. List of icons from materialdesignicons. Aug 2, 2020 · How to change List item icon using a function in kivymd? 0. icon_color_disabled is a ColorProperty and defaults to None. py. May 11, 2019 · Listing all icons available on KivyMD. selectioncontrol import MDCheckbox from kivymd. MDList¶. on_release(x)) return list_item Aug 23, 2020 · You can add __init___ method with Clock. Available options are: ‘standard’, ‘small’, ‘large’. Jul 28, 2021 · from kivy. Aug 10, 2020 · How to change List item icon using a function in kivymd? 0. icon_color_disabled # The icon color in (r, g, b, a) or string format of the list item when the widget item is disabled. But I need to implement that in my following script, which is not correct. I can't seem to find the directory where they are stored, or an online list, so can someone point me to the right direction? Nov 2, 2016 · KivyMD kivymd; icon_definitions. style is an OptionProperty and defaults to ‘standard’. dropdownitem ¶ class kivymd. style # Button type. Surprisingly, this was the sole change needed to get my application to open successfully. spec file again. KivyMD is a collection of Material Design compliant widgets for use with Kivy, a framework for cross-platform, touch-enabled graphical applications. anchor is a OptionProperty and defaults to left. app import MDApp from kivymd. You signed in with another tab or window. Sep 3, 2021 · You signed in with another tab or window. MDList (* args, ** kwargs) #. gridlayout. To quote the official documentation, "Scale-independent Pixels - This is like the dp unit, but it is also scaled by the user’s font size preference. '''. Bases: kivymd. 1. address. list. Index to insert the widget in the list. list import IRightBodyTouch, OneLineAvatarIconListItem from kivymd. 96. uix. toolbar ¶ class kivymd. class kivymd. ids. toolbar. set_size (self, interval: Union [int, float]) # Sets the icon width/height based on the current icon_size attribute, or the default value if it is zero. Create 3 files in the same directory, namely: main. 1 documentation API - kivymd. Aug 23, 2024 · You can easily see the name of an icon by pressing it. List of icons from materialdesignicons. Called when an item is selected. icon # text # List of icons from materialdesignicons. properties import StringProperty. be/h_ARi0fqnLw List of icons from materialdesignicons. keys function in kivymd To help you get started, we’ve selected a few kivymd examples, based on popular ways it is used in public projects. 0. For more information, see in the BaseListItem and BoxLayout classes documentation. Here is my script: from kivy. API - kivymd. dropdownitem. anchor #. 55. hex () list_item = OneLineListItem(text=address) # makes sure the address doesn't overlap on small screen list_item. button. LAST UPDATED: Version 7. md_icons # class kivymd. Learn more Explore Teams KivyMD# Is a collection of Material Design compliant widgets for use with, Kivy cross-platform graphical framework a framework for cross-platform, touch-enabled graphical applications. Anchoring screen edge for card. 2. ListItem container. closing_interval is a NumericProperty and defaults to 0. MDToolbar Jun 13, 2021 · I do not know what this class is - "MDMenuItem", you did not present it in your example, but as I understood you want to use it in the list menu, so I specified OneLineListItem as a viewclass, the list does not have a callback method (and in general it does not exist in almost all kivy classes), instead you should use on_release or on_press as in my example. _lbl_primary. MDActionBottomAppBarButton¶. One of the best ways to get value for AI coding I'm using kivymd, but I think this will also apply to kivy too. You signed out in another tab or window. py; Find file Blame History Permalink Replace material icon font with updated version from materialdesignicons. icon is a StringProperty and defaults to ‘checkbox-blank-circle’. Warning. boxlayout. Single line panel. 95 Oct 19, 2021 · Developing the application Make sure your have installed kivy and kivymd in a virtual environment. How to use the kivymd. Available options are: ‘left’, ‘right’. So what you can do is write a small hook for pyinstaller so it can be recognized during packing. 49 Likes. Best used in conjunction with a kivy. icon May 2, 2017 · There is no hook for kivymd in pyinstaller, it would not recognize package and therefore will be import errors. 4. 2019 May 11. action_button. #Kivy #KivyMD https://gist. Sou You signed in with another tab or window. ThemableBehavior, kivy. com. Kivymd: change toolbar backgroud color by pressing a button. These expanded material design icons are maintained by Austin Andrews (Templarian on Github). properties import StringProperty from kivymd. shorten = True list_item. list # class kivymd. May 3, 2021 · In this video I’ll show you how to build a bottom Navbar with Icons for KivyMD and Python. Notice that the default of 0 means the widget is inserted at the beginning of the list and will thus be drawn on top of other sibling widgets. schedule_once to trigger the list creation. The class MDList in combination with a BaseListItem like OneLineListItem will create a list that expands as items are added to it, working nicely with Kivy’s ScrollView. Viewed 355 times 0 I am using the following function to create an Widget to add to our list of children. on_select. LAST UPDATED: Version 5. icon_definitions import md_icons KV = ''' <ListItemWithCheckbox>: IconLeftWidget: icon: root. list ¶ class kivymd. We will also learn how to create lists using the builder method of multi-line strings. To preview the icons and their names, you can use the following application: # List of icons from materialdesignicons. The icon size is set to (48, 48) for an icon with the default font_size 24sp. 4,455 Views. Show more. text_color = value checkbox_icon_normal¶ Background icon of the checkbox used for the default graphical representation when the checkbox is not pressed. Widget to add to our list of children. expansionpanel ¶ class kivymd. """ address = "0x" + account. checkbox_icon_normal is a StringProperty and defaults to ‘checkbox-blank-outline’. I can easily change the the text. md_icons. I was trying to create a functionality in my project. We will also learn how to create lists using the builder method of API - kivymd. leading_icon_color is a ColorProperty and defaults to Jun 21, 2020 · I want to give a function to an icon entered in a TextField, I want to give it the typical function that has the 'eye-off' icon of passwords that when you press the icon change the function 'password' to False and the icon change to 'eye-on', and if I press it again, change to True and the icon returns to 'eye-off', let me explain, this is my API - kivymd. pip install kivy kivymd. MDList (** kwargs) ¶. icon_definitions. IconItem (* args, ** kwargs) # Implements a list item. dropdown_max_height¶ Parameters: widget: Widget. Bases: kivy. Events. Reload to refresh your session. g. Toggle table of contents sidebar. lang imp action_icon_color = ListProperty() also if you want you can add this code in order to change of icon color of the notch's icon in the bottom bar: add this property text_icon_color = ListProperty() then add this method: def on_text_icon_color(self, instance, value): self. You switched accounts on another tab or window. GridLayout ListItem container. leading_icon_color is a ColorProperty and defaults to None. The Overflow Blog The evolution of full stack engineers. Oct 13, 2021 · I wanted to add a left icon in my dropdown menu. checkbox_icon_down¶ Background icon of the checkbox used for the default graphical representation when the checkbox is pressed. com · 77581ab5 Sep 24, 2021 · I am a beginner in kivymd. KivyMD# Is a collection of Material Design compliant widgets for use with, Kivy cross-platform graphical framework a framework for cross-platform, touch-enabled graphical applications. To preview the icons and their names, you can use the following application: ¶. When adding (or removing) a widget, it will resize itself to fit its children, plus top and bottom paddings as described by the MD spec. items¶ String list of items for a drop-down list. dropdown_bg¶ Color of the background of the menu. index: int, defaults to 0. lang import Builder from kivy. Nov 2, 2023 · class MyOneLineIconListItem(OneLineIconListItem): icon = StringProperty('') # property to handle the icon Then in your kv you can include a rule for the new class: <MyOneLineIconListItem>: IconLeftWidget: icon: root. We’ll create a MDToolbar with MDBottomNavigation and we’ll set the MDBottomNavigationItem to have icons that you can click on and have things change based on clicking. icon Then just use MyOneLineIconListItem as the viewclass in the menu items: "viewclass": "MyOneLineIconListItem", API - kivymd. 0. LAST UPDATED: Version 4. 55 Jan 17, 2022 · list; kivy; widget; icons; kivymd; or ask your own question. When changing a TextInput property that requires re-drawing, e. expansionpanel. 95 Sep 13, 2023 · The MDTopAppBar works a little bit different than the MDBottomAppBar. While I can't provide a clear explanation for why this specific import resolved the issue, it proved to be an effective solution in my case. The project's goal is to approximate Google's Material Design spec as close as possible without sacrificing ease of use. Lists are continuous, vertical indexes of text or images. 95 Toggle Light / Dark / Auto color theme. account = account list_item. 47. I haven't changed the rest of the code, just added two functions to show automatic list creation. Modified code is below. KivyMD 1. Documentation (WIP) View on GitLab. In this video I'll show you how to build a bottom Navbar with Icons for KivyMD and Python. Modified 3 years, 4 months ago. In this video, we will be adding images and icons inside our lists. Version 7. icon # text # May 3, 2022 · Now available on Stack Overflow for Teams! AI features where you work: search, IDE, and chat. It can be implemented in many ways. I can't seem to find the directory where they are stored, or an online list, so can someone point me to the right direction? Thanks for answering. Sep 20, 2023 · from kivymd. bind(on_release= lambda x: self. kivymd: How to add icon in Drop down menu? 2. show_all_kivymd_icons. For a full discussion of the index and widget hierarchy, please see the Widgets Programming Guide. ScrollView. In this I need to change icon of OneLineIconListItem as well as its text. com/gottadiveintopython/c59044b578aaac4eb8b4193716d8421bA better one is out: https://youtu. MDExpansionPanelOneLine (** kwargs) ¶. Raw. fab_state # The May 11, 2019 · #Kivy #KivyMDhttps://gist. lang import Builder. 9. . KivyMD. leading_icon_color # The color of the text in (r, g, b, a) or string format for the leading icon of the menu item. Ask Question Asked 3 years, 4 months ago. icon_definitions import md_icons After making this modification, I ran . This might cause any changes to the TextInput that occur between the modification and the next cycle to be ignored, or to use previous values. from kivy. MDDropDownItem (**kwargs) ¶ Bases: kivymd. MDList (** kwargs) ¶. github. com/gottadiveinto A better one is out: • KivyMD Icon Viewer. modifying the text, the updates occur on the next clock cycle and not instantly. Kivy Tutorial 9 - Avatar and Icon Lists | KivyMD. def create_item (self, account): """ Creates an account list item from given account. theming. Apr 22, 2021 · kivyMD list update Icon. MDFloatingActionButton class kivymd. The project’s goal is to approximate Google’s Material Design spec as close as possible without sacrificing ease of use. trailing_icon_color # The color of the text in (r, g, b, a) or string format for the trailing icon of the menu item. You can't insert an icon to this widget using the icon property, but you can get a pretty similar result by adding the "git icon" inside the right_action_items, like this: Oct 28, 2015 · KivyMD 1. kivymd: How to add icon in Drop down menu? 0. py - will to contain most of the application code and logic. To preview the icons and their names, you can use the following application:#. Kivy: set ID in TwoLineListItem. I want to know what default icons are available with kivy/kivymd. A collection of Material Design inspired widgets for use with Kivy, a cross-platform, touch-enabled Python framework. owwy sflk zoxuulc fnizwu lrt plolose nur abdlr kytjxoh nblxg